Why does my dog need routine grooming?

Frequent grooming of your pet not only keeps your pet’s hair looking fantastic, but it also helps preserve your dog’s hair and physical health and comfort. When your dog gets groomed, it helps it avoid painful tangling and knots in their coat, reduces the spread of bacteria and hot-spots (dermatitis), and keeps thepet away from pests like fleas. Within your pet’s grooming appointment, your Concord dog groomer will keep an eye out for bumps and injuries that could relate to a health issue.


How often should your dog be groomed?

Grooming requirements for your pet will differ depending on the breed, fur and your pet’s habits. Generally, short haired dogs such as Beagles, Bulldogs and Labradors require less grooming compared to long haired dogs like Poodles, Border Collies and Pomeranians. Normally, most pet parents schedule frequent grooming about once a month. For young puppies and dogs who have never been groomed before, more consistent burshing at home should be performed to get the pet used to being handled and to avoid grooming issues as they grow up. What’s the difference between a dog bathing and grooming service?

Pet bathing services include: 1-3 cycles of shampoo, 1 round of conditioner, hand-dry as allowed by dog, brushing and/or combing.

Pet grooming consist of: Everything included from bathing as well as a full cut/style based on breed standards and/or your specific wants, nails cut, and ears cleaned.

Why is my dog scratching after grooming?

It is extremely typical for canines to scratch after grooming – probably similar to us being scratchy after shaving. Attempt to distract your pet from scratching if you can, as the more they scratch, the more they will itch and so on. Most importantly, do not panic as it is fairly normal. Especially younger pet dogs who aren’t yet conditioned to clipping will scratch, as will apricot or white coloured canines, more so than darker coloured dog breeds. Clipper rash is very common, specifically in the groin area. If you are worried, talk to your groomer, they will recommend you on additional action.

Do Concord pet groomers bathe pets?

A professional grooming treatment usually consists of the pet dog being combed, bathed and dried, in addition to cut or clipped. The dog groomer brushes or combs out tangles prior to the bath, making it easier to lather the pet with shampoo. They clean the pet dog’s ears to get rid of build up and to look for indications of disease.

What benefits a canines itchy skin?

Chamomile, calendula, and green tea have features that relieve and cool inflamed skin. These soaks are most ideal for dogs who have very hot, itchy spots of skin that are at danger of becoming rubbed raw.

What is fluff drying a canine?

Fluff drying includes using a blow dryer to straighten and volumize your dog’s hair. Your canine groomer in Concord MO does this to make it simpler to cut the hair straight. Nevertheless, the side advantage is that the technique offers your canine that adorable, fluffy appearance.



Why do dogs get Zoomies after a bath?

This behaviour is typically referred to as the Zoomies. There’s a physical rush of energy. Dogs do this because of anything from relief, shaking to dry off, to rolling around attempting to eliminate this mysterious new smell. It could be a release of anxious energy due to stress or the joy of being done.
